The Menred 120Ah LiFePO4 Lithium Battery with a nominal voltage of 51.2 volts and a capacity of 6.144 kilowatt hours offers a robust and efficient solution for medium-sized solar energy storage and backup power needs. Built using advanced lithium iron phosphate chemistry, this battery provides excellent cycle life, high safety standards, and efficient energy retention. Its modular and compact design allows for easy integration into solar power systems, hybrid inverters, and standalone off-grid setups.
Designed to meet the demands of both residential and light commercial installations, the Menred 120Ah battery provides a reliable and scalable source of energy. Whether for daily energy shifting, emergency backup, or off-grid applications, this battery ensures consistent performance with minimal maintenance.

Capacity and Power Balance
With 120 amp hours at 51.2 volts, this battery stores 6.144 kilowatt hours of usable energy. This capacity is ideal for medium-scale applications such as homes with moderate energy needs, small businesses, or systems requiring reliable backup without oversizing.
Advanced Lithium Iron Phosphate Chemistry
LiFePO4 batteries offer outstanding safety, thermal stability, and long service life. This chemistry minimizes risks of overheating and fire hazards, making it suitable for indoor use and sensitive environments.
Smart Battery Management System (BMS)
The integrated BMS continuously monitors the health of each cell, balancing charge, preventing overcharge and deep discharge, and ensuring optimal temperature control. This results in enhanced battery longevity and safer operation.
Modular and Expandable Design
The battery supports parallel connections, enabling users to expand their energy storage easily as power requirements grow. This flexibility makes it a future-proof choice for evolving energy needs.
Maintenance Free and Environmentally Friendly
Unlike traditional lead acid batteries, this LiFePO4 battery requires no watering or ventilation. It operates quietly without emissions, making it suitable for indoor installations and environmentally conscious setups.
| Parameter | Details |
|---|---|
| Battery Chemistry | Lithium Iron Phosphate LiFePO4 |
| Nominal Voltage | 51.2 Volts |
| Capacity | 120 Amp Hours |
| Total Energy | 6.144 Kilowatt Hours |
| Battery Management | Integrated Smart BMS |
| Expandability | Parallel Connection Supported |
| Communication | RS485 CAN Compatible |
| Cycle Life | Over 6000 Cycles at 80 Depth of Discharge |
| Operating Temperature | Charge 0 to 55 Celsius |
| Discharge Temperature | minus 20 to 60 Celsius |
| Mounting | Floor or Rack Mountable |
| Weight | Approx 50 kg |

Q1 Is this battery compatible with common hybrid inverters?
A Yes It supports RS485 and CAN communication protocols making it compatible with major inverter brands like Deye Victron Goodwe Growatt and others
Q2 How long does the battery typically last?
A The battery is rated for over 6000 full cycles which typically translates to 10 to 15 years depending on usage conditions temperature and maintenance practices
Q3 Can this battery be installed indoors?
A Yes Thanks to its LiFePO4 chemistry it is safe for indoor use and requires no ventilation or water top ups making it convenient and clean
Q4 Can I expand capacity by connecting multiple batteries?
A Absolutely The modular design allows multiple units to be connected in parallel for higher storage capacity without changing voltage
Q5 What happens if the battery gets too hot or cold?
A The smart BMS monitors temperature and protects the battery by limiting charge or discharge outside safe temperature ranges preventing damage
Q6 Does this battery need regular maintenance?
A No Unlike lead acid batteries this lithium battery is maintenance free with no watering or equalizing needed ensuring hassle free operation
